Read more– opens a dialog boxEach review score is between 1–10. To get the overall score that you see, we add up all the review scores we’ve received and divide that total by the number of review scores we’ve received. We're currently testing a weighted review system in Malta and Iceland (excluding hotel and vacation rental chains). For properties in these countries, the more recent the review, the bigger the impact on the total review score calculation. In addition, guests can give separate "subscores" in crucial areas, such as location, cleanliness, staff, comfort, facilities, value for money, and free Wifi. Note that guests submit their subscores and their overall scores independently, so there’s no direct link between them.

Place is built like a temple and has it's own temple, nice style, basic breakfast, ok. It is really quiet but still central.

SingaporeAccessing the property can be cumbersome due to a steep slope that needs to be climbed, which may pose difficulties for some guests. The presence of numerous bikers in Ubud adds inherent risks when trying to reach the property. Unfortunately, there is no provision for hot water, which can be inconvenient for guests wanting a warm shower. Moreover, the rooms lack adequate privacy, making it easy to overhear conversations from neighboring rooms. The property also lacks pleasant fragrances, and the walkways are inconvenient, congested, and irregularly arranged, which can hinder guests' comfort and convenience.
The property's location is conveniently situated in a bustling area, offering easy access to various amenities and attractions. Inside, the place boasts lush vegetation, providing a serene and refreshing ambiance. The comfortable temperatures and inviting sofas create a cozy environment for relaxation. Mornings at the property are delightful, with cool and enjoyable weather. Additionally, the property offers breakfast, providing a convenient option for guests to start their day.

AustraliaGreat garden and temple, right in the centre yet on a very quiet side street, new buildings but with a bit of the old Ubud charme, great place to relax, meet travellers and explore the town. Laundry and water bubbler on site, breakfast and tourist services available, good effort separating rubbish and energy-saving light-fittings.
